8.3.2 Controlling the Intensity of Laser Light
8.3.2.1 APC Control
The machine uses the photodiode mounted on the laser driver PCB to monitor the intensify of laser light so as to
ensure that it remains at a specific level.
8.3.2.2 PWM Control
- A single pixel is divided into 32, and a 16-level activation pattern is selected to suit the image data in question.
